Trip Type: Special Event Review 21 of 75Friendly Staff, clean hotel
We stayed one night for an event at the nearby Walnut Hill Park. The front desk attendant was very very friendly and helpful with information about getting to the park and nearby shopping. Our room was very nice, clean and comfortable. Breakfast seemed to be very popular although we did not eat there. Check in and Check out were quick and easy. I would use this hotel again for the same event next year.

Trip Type: Business Review 22 of 75Excellent - No worries reserving online
I had had a couple of less than good experiences reserving online in the Hartford area because of unfamiliarity with the neighborhoods and such. I had worries that this hotel would turn out only a little better, but it was great. Easy to find, good stores and restaurants nearby, and it was next to a major police department installation. The staff was friendly and helpful. The room was spacious, well appointed, clean, and tidy. The furnishings were very nice, and the beds were comfortable. Wireless internet was easy to use.

Trip Type: Overnight Stay Review 30 of 75Won't stay there again!
I arrived after a late night of driving with two small children, and was tempted to get back in the car and keep going. The staff seemed more interested in talking to each other than in making me feel welcome. The entire hotel smelled of cigarettes, and although my room was non-smoking, the linens, the beds, everything smelled like nicotine. The air conditioning was actually blasting in the room, so it was colder in the room than it was outside in November, and when I turned the heat on, it just brought more smoke-smell into the room. THe beds were horrible, the decor was sparse and cold, and the bathroom was tiny and dark. I will not ever stay there again.
